Job Title: Electrical Maintenance Technician

Location: Port of Grangemouth 

Compensation: Salary - £37,316 + shift allowance (c.£3000) + on-call payments (c.£1200) + regular overtime opportunities

Earning Potential £49,000-£57,000+ (including shift allowance, on-call payments and regular overtime)

Shift Pattern: This role operates on a structured 11-week repeating, Monday-Friday shift pattern covering day, night, back and early shift.

  • 7 weeks day shift (08:00 – 16:00)
  • 1 week night shift (22:00 – 06:00 Sun-Thurs)
  • 1 week back shift (14:00 – 22:00)
  • 1 week early shift (06:00 – 14:00)

In addition, you will be on-call for 1 week in 10, running from Friday 12:00 to the following Friday 12:00. An on-call allowance is paid as standard, with additional payment per call-out.

About The Role

Forth Ports is one of the UK’s leading port operators and plays a critical role in national logistics, offshore wind support, and heavy industrial operations.

We are seeking a time-served Electrical Maintenance Technician to join our engineering team at the Port of Grangemouth, maintaining and repairing large-scale operational plant and electrical distribution in a fast-moving 24-hour environment. This is an opportunity to work on some of the largest and most interesting mechanical plant in Scotland within a stable employer supporting critical UK infrastructure.

This is a varied, hands-on heavy maintenance role suited to engineers who enjoy fault-finding, breakdown response, and working on some of the largest cranes and industrial equipment in Scotland.

You will be part of an engineering team who support day-to-day port operations, planned & reactive maintenance and projects. The role requires practical problem solving, safety awareness and the ability to work independently to keep plant and infrastructure running.

 

 

Typical duties include:

  • Diagnosing and repairing electrical faults on large mobile and fixed plant
  • Carrying out planned maintenance, inspections and breakdown response
  • Working safely within live operational areas
  • Carrying out repairs & maintenance on equipment such as STS gantry cranes, straddle carriers, terminal tractors, empty container handlers, dock gates, electrical distribution from 230V up to 11KV and also low voltage DC systems
  • Carrying out electrical installations within warehousing and office environments
  • Working at height, outdoors, and occasionally within confined spaces
  • Supporting major engineering projects, shutdown activities at our lock entrance and equipment installations
  • Using Ultimo CMMS to record work carried out, identify recurring faults and support reliability improvements
  • Working closely with mechanical team and operations teams to coordinate maintenance activities
  • Contributing to continuous improvement to enhance performance and reduce downtime

 

 

What We’re Looking For:

  • Time-served electrical apprenticeship
  • Experience reading schematic drawings preferred
  • Competent in electrical fault finding
  • Comfortable working shifts and overtime
  • Reliable, safety-focused and able to work under pressure
  • Experience working via a CMMS/tablet system would be advantageous
  • Full right to work in the UK
  • Full driving licence, valid in the UK

Experience in ports, rail freight, quarries, heavy manufacturing, steelworks, power generation, bulk handling facilities or mobile plant maintenance environments would be advantageous.

Candidates with transferable experience from other heavy industrial or electrical maintenance backgrounds are encouraged to apply.
